Al-Habib Bourguiba Hospital in Medenine successfully performed the first cardiac pacemaker implant surgeries on four patients, with the participation of local and international medical teams. The goal was to improve cardiology services and make them more accessible to patients in the interior and southeastern regions of Tunisia. This achievement represents a significant step towards strengthening the public healthcare system, especially considering the importance of such procedures in saving the lives of patients suffering from weak heartbeats. A specialized training program for young doctors was utilized during these operations, enhancing the quality of healthcare services and bringing them closer to residents in the area. These surgeries mark a qualitative milestone added to the achievements of the hospital's university cardiology department and open the door for more advanced medical interventions.
